This high-contrast black-and-white biohazard symbol features three interlocking crescent shapes radiating from a central point, forming a trefoil design. Created in 1966 by Charles Baldwin at the U.S. Centers for Disease Control, it was designed to be unmistakable, memorable, and culturally neutral. It is mandated by OSHA and WHO for labeling biological risk zones, medical waste, and pathogen-handling facilities.
Used on laboratory doors, medical waste bins, biosafety cabinets, and transport containers to alert personnel and the public to biological hazards. Matches user intent for safety compliance, educational resources, or hazard signage procurement.
